Abstract

The method for the drying of at least one lacquered layer on an underlayer includes at least one drying stage in which ultraviolet (UV) radiation is applied to the lacquered layer, and at least one process stage in which drying takes place through near-infrared (NIR) radiation. By means of this method a lacquer comprising at least two layers differing from one another is dried with each layer dried by NIR-radiation.
